What is Google Trends?

Google Trends is a free tool that shows what people are searching for on Google. It tells us what topics are popular, how search interest changes over time, and which countries are searching for those topics.

When we look at searches about health and climate change, we can see how much people care, what questions they have, and where the most interest comes from.

Health and Climate Change: Why People Care

In the last few years, more people have been searching for health and climate change information. People now understand that health and climate change are connected.

Climate change is not only about the weather — it affects our health too. For example:

  • More air pollution can cause breathing problems.

  • Heatwaves, floods, and storms can make people sick or stressed.

  • Weather changes can spread new diseases or make old ones worse.

  • Bad weather can damage food and water supplies, making life harder.

Because of these reasons, people are more curious and careful. You can see this in what they search online.

What Google Trends Shows Us

Google Trends data tells us some interesting things:

1. More Searches During Climate Disasters
Whenever there are heatwaves, wildfires, or floods, people search more for health tips, air quality information, and climate change updates.

For example, during the big heatwave in Europe in 2023, people searched for "how to stay cool during a heatwave" and "health risks of heat exposure."

2. Countries with High Pollution Search More
In countries like India, China, and parts of Africa, where air pollution is a big problem, people search more for information about breathing problems, air purifiers, and ways to reduce pollution.

3. People Worry About Mental Health and Climate Change
More people are searching for "climate anxiety" and "mental health and climate change." Many young people feel stressed and scared about the future of the planet.

4. Search Interest is Different in Each Country
In countries like Sweden, Canada, and Germany, people search about health and climate change regularly. In other countries, searches increase only after a disaster or health emergency. This shows why it is important to keep spreading awareness all the time.

Why Are People More Curious Now?

There are many reasons why more people are searching for health and climate change topics:

  • More extreme weather like heatwaves and floods.

  • The COVID-19 pandemic made people more aware of health and environment problems.

  • News, social media, and documentaries are spreading information.

  • Governments are making new rules and running awareness campaigns.

  • Young people, through movements like Fridays for Future, are speaking up about these issues.
